===================== Hazards Identification =====================
Effects of Overexposure:EYES-SEVERE
IRRITATION,SKIN-DEFATTING;DERMATITIS.INHALATION-DIZZINESS,WEAKNESS,
NAUSEA OR HEADACHE
======================= First Aid Measures =======================
First Aid:SKIN-WASH THOROUGHLY. EYES-FLUSH WITH LARGE AMOUNTS OF WATER
BREATHING-REMOVE TO FRESH AIR. ADMINISTER OXYGEN OR ARTIFICIAL
RESPIRATION IF NECESSARY. CALL PHYSICIAN
===================== Fire Fighting Measures =====================
Flash Point:460F;238C CC
Extinguishing Media:DRY CHEMICAL, CO*2
Fire Fighting Procedures:WATER OR FOAM MAY CAUSE VIOLENT FROTHING WEAR
RESPIRATOR
================== Accidental Release Measures ==================
Spill Release Procedures:SMALL-SOAK UP ON ABSORBENT MATERIAL & TRANSFER
TO HOOD.LARGE-WEAR PROTECTIVE EQUIPMENT.DIKE AREA OF SPILL.PUMP
LIQUID TO SALVAGE TANK REMAINING LIQUID MAY BE TAKEN UP ON
ABSORBENT MATERIAL & SHOVELED INTO CONTAINERS
